Community Tasting Notes 4

  • herzog330 Likes this wine: 88 points

    August 8, 2020 - Lime, citrus, mineral on the nose; almost a little chalky. This is better than the last bottle that I had, but still a little too tart and mineral driven. With Chablis these days, I really am looking for a balance rather than a citrus mineral bomb with salinity. Having other fruits besides citrus balance this out is a plus and I’m just not getting that right now.

  • cartime wrote: 89 points

    October 1, 2019 - Lacking in concentration. Lowish acidity.

  • T.E.D. wrote: 89 points

    July 24, 2014 - Pale straw color. Generally muted nose, some citrus,ngreenery and white clay. Palate is straight forward lemon curd, mineral and a touch of white ok. Bit of heat. Could use some additional cellaring.

  • cartime Likes this wine: 91 points

    March 23, 2014 - Lemon, floral, tart stone fruits, limestone minerals. Great acidity. I'd give this a couple more years.
